如何增加虚拟内存
当电脑物理内存低于16GB时,在训练过程中可能会出现内存不足的错误,系统会显示包含"内存不足"或"Out of Memory"提示的报错界面,导致训练中断,如:
临时解决方案:
可以通过 配置虚拟内存 来缓解此问题,使训练能够继续进行。但需要注意:
1.虚拟内存的性能远低于物理内存
2.这会导致训练速度明显下降
推荐解决方案:
为了获得最佳性能和稳定性,建议将物理内存升级至32GB或更高。这种硬件升级能从根本上解决问题,并提供更好的训练体验。
配置虚拟内存具体步骤
通过「系统属性」手动设置
-
右键点击【此电脑】,选择【属性】,再点击【高级系统设置】
-
在「系统属性」窗口中,切换到【高级】选项卡,点击「性能」部分的【设置】按钮
-
在弹出的「性能选项」窗口中,切换到【高级】选项卡,点击「虚拟内存」部分的【更改】按钮
-
在「虚拟内存」窗口中,先取消【自动管理所有驱动器的分页文件大小】,然后选择【自定义大小】,再输入需要的【初始大小】和【最大值】(单位为 MB)。
-
输入数值后点击【设置】,然后再点击【确定】。设置完成后,可能需要重启计算机让更改生效。